Look, up in the sky, it's another Arrow-verse TV series in the works.

Superman & Lois, featuring Tyler Hoechlin and Elizabeth Tulloch reprising their roles as the title characters, is in development at The CW.

Produced by Greg Berlanti, former The Flash showrunner Todd Helbing will pen the script and exec produce the potential series. The drama is described as revolving around the world's most famous super hero and comics' most famous journalist deal with all the stress, pressures and complexities that come with being working parents in today's society. (Helbing stepped down as showrunner on The Flash in March to focus on development.)
